Has anyone else fitted the front one, had mine on but the securing nuts (the original ones) won't tighten down enough only 3 or 4 turns, so they aren't in safety.
Had the ST lowered yesterday at ford, and they recommended that I leave the strut brace off, as the nuts were unsafe (I could off signed a disclaimer but as I wasn't 100% happy already)
Has anyone else had this issue or are the original nuts ok, I know there self locking nuts, but they don't work 100% unless the bolt protrudes out the top.
Looking at getting some smaller, not as high, nuts from somewhere just need to find out the size now
